Discovery Harbour, on scenic Penetanguishene Bay, will take you back in time to the presence of British naval and military forces in Central Ontario. Come and explore this recreated, 19th century community on the southeast corner of Georgian Bay. An Ontario tourism destination, Discovery Harbour is also home to the replica British sailing ships H. M. S. Tecumseth and H. M. S. Bee. Tour the historic properties, including the restoration project on the Officers’ Quarters, and learn first-hand the challenges of shipwrights, sailors, soldiers and other military and civilian personnel at this isolated outpost built to defend Upper Canada. 1, record 1, English, - Discovery%20Harbour

The naval and military establishments in Penetanguishene operated for 39 years, from 1817 to 1856. In the summer of 1951, the Chamber of Commerce of Penetanguishene decided to develop the site of the old establishment as an historical and recreation park. It restored the remaining buildings, the officer’s quarters, and opened a scenic road along the bay. It was called the Historic Naval and Military Establishments. Its name has been changed just recently to Discovery Harbour and it is a picturesque scene covered with old buildings and horse drawn carriages. 2, record 1, English, - Discovery%20Harbour

Havre de la découverte, sur les rives de la baie de Penetanguishene, vous ramènera à l'époque de la présence de la marine anglaise dans le centre de l'Ontario. Venez visiter la reconstitution de ces installations de 19e siècle, dans le secteur sud-est de la baie Géorgienne. Havre de la découverte est une destination touristique ontarienne qui sert également de port d'attache aux deux répliques de grands voiliers que sont le H.M.S. Tecumseth et le H.M.S. Bee. Visitez les édifices historiques de Havre, dont le quartier des officiers, et venez vous initier aux défis que devaient jadis affronter les charpentiers de marine, les marins, les soldats et les autres habitants de cet avant-poste isolé destiné à assurer la défense du Haut-Canada. 1, record 1, French, - Havre%20de%20la%20d%C3%A9couverte
